Critical experiments supporting underwater storage of tightly packed configurations of spent fuel rods. Technical progress report, July 1-September 30, 1980

Critical arrays of 2.5%-enriched UO/sub 2/ fuel rods that simulate underwater rod storage of spent power reactor fuel are being constructed. Rod storage is a term used to describe a spent fuel storage concept in which the fuel bundles are disassembled and the fuel rods are packed into specially designed cannisters. Rod storage would substantially increase the amount of fuel that could be stored in available storage space. These experiments are providing criticality data against which to benchmark nuclear codes used to design tightly packed rod storage racks.
